Indian Dosa Recipe

Dosa is a popular South Indian dish, served mainly as a breakfast item or as an evening snack. It consists of a crepe-like pancake made with a rice and lentil batter, then topped with toppings like spiced potatoes, onions, chilli and herbs. It’s a tasty, tasty dish that can be enjoyed with chutneys and sambar. Here’s a simple recipe to make your very own Indian Dosa!

Ingredients

  • 1 cup of basmati rice
  • 1 cup of urad dal (or split black lentils)
  • 1 teaspoon of fenugreek seeds
  • 1 teaspoon of salt
  • Oil for frying or cooking spray

Instructions

  1. Rinse the rice in cold water 2-3 times before leaving it to soak in cold water for 4 hours.
  2. Rinse the urad dal and add to a bowl with the fenugreek seeds. Leave to soak for the same time as the rice.
  3. Once the rice and dal have been soaked, strain the excess water off and grind the mixture into a smooth paste.
  4. Transfer the paste to a deep bowl and add the salt. Mix the salt into the batter until it has been evenly distributed.
  5. Heat a non-stick skillet or griddle and lightly grease it with oil or cooking spray. Pour a ladle of the batter and quickly spread it into a round shape, ensuring that it is evenly spread.
  6. Cook for approximately 1-2 minutes or until the dosa begins to turn golden brown.
  7. Flip the dosa over and cook the other side for 1-2 minutes. The dosa should have a slightly crisp texture.
  8. Serve the dosa hot with chutneys and sambar of your choice.
